Main Problems in Real-Time Risk Monitoring for Agile B2B Teams

While real-time risk monitoring offers clear advantages, Agile B2B teams often encounter obstacles that hinder their ability to address risks promptly. These challenges disrupt decision-making processes and delay effective risk mitigation. Below are the key issues that Agile teams face in this area.

Scattered Data Sources and Integration Issues

One of the biggest hurdles for Agile B2B teams is dealing with fragmented data stored across various platforms. Tools like Jira, GitHub, Salesforce, and older databases don't seamlessly communicate with one another. When a risk arises - such as a critical bug threatening a project timeline - teams often have to manually pull together data from these disconnected systems. This process not only slows response times but also leaves room for blind spots. Older systems that lack integration features often require custom APIs or manual data exports, making it hard to achieve real-time insights.

Overwhelming Alerts and Lack of Prioritization

Alert fatigue is another widespread issue. Monitoring systems can bombard teams with hundreds of alerts daily - many of which are either false alarms or low-priority issues. For example, a minor configuration change might trigger the same level of urgency as a serious security breach. Without a system to intelligently rank risks, teams are forced to sift through alerts manually, which can lead to critical threats being overlooked. This underscores the need for smarter prioritization methods, which will be discussed in the solutions section.

Evolving Risks in Agile Environments

Agile workflows are inherently dynamic, causing risk profiles to shift frequently. A risk that seems critical during one sprint may become less relevant as client needs or market conditions change. Static thresholds and rigid monitoring rules often fail to capture these shifts, either missing new risks or flagging irrelevant ones. To remain effective, teams need to constantly adjust their monitoring strategies to match the fast-changing nature of Agile projects.

Heavy Reliance on Manual Processes

Many Agile B2B teams still depend on manual methods like spreadsheets and weekly meetings for risk tracking. These outdated approaches simply can't keep up with the demands of real-time risk monitoring. Manual processes not only slow down detection but also increase the likelihood of errors. Without automation, teams often rely more on gut feelings than on actionable, data-driven insights, leading to inefficiencies and rework.

Compliance Challenges in Complex B2B Settings

For teams operating in regulated industries, compliance adds another layer of complexity. For instance, a B2B SaaS company serving both U.S. and EU markets must navigate data privacy laws like CCPA and GDPR. This requires flexible tools capable of monitoring compliance in real time. Additionally, Agile's iterative nature can clash with the need for documentation and audit trails, stretching resources thin and making it harder to stay responsive.

Solutions for Real-Time Risk Monitoring Problems

Agile B2B teams can tackle real-time risk monitoring challenges by leveraging specific technologies and refining their processes. Below are practical solutions for addressing key problem areas.

Unified and Automated Monitoring Systems

Fragmented data can hinder effective risk monitoring, but unified systems provide a consolidated view of all critical information. A centralized dashboard that connects various data sources - like Jira, GitHub, Salesforce, and even legacy databases - can streamline operations. Modern platforms with open APIs make integration seamless, eliminating the need for manual connections and ensuring scalability.

Start with a phased integration approach. Focus on linking your most crucial data sources first, then gradually expand to include additional systems. This method allows you to identify and resolve integration issues early without disrupting team productivity.

Smart Alerts and Better Risk Priority Systems

Alert fatigue is a common issue, but AI-powered risk scoring systems can help. These tools analyze a mix of financial data, market trends, and project metrics to assign priority levels to alerts. This ensures teams focus on the most pressing risks while filtering out false alarms.

Set flexible alert thresholds that adapt to your project's phase and risk tolerance. AI-driven platforms can also detect changes in risk patterns and automatically adjust alert priorities, keeping your team focused on genuine threats.

Adding Risk Reviews to Agile Workflows

Incorporating risk assessments into Agile workflows can make risk management a natural part of your team's routine. Briefly review risks during daily standups, sprint planning sessions, and retrospectives. Maintain a centralized risk log to track and update risks consistently. This approach builds awareness and helps teams address emerging threats quickly and efficiently as project conditions evolve.

Automated Compliance Reporting Systems

For teams dealing with regulatory requirements, automated compliance tools can significantly reduce manual workloads. These systems continuously monitor legislative updates and adjust compliance protocols as needed, lowering the risk of non-compliance.

Integrate these tools into your existing workflows and train your team to use their reporting features. Automated systems can generate real-time compliance reports and maintain audit-ready records, simplifying the process of demonstrating adherence during inspections.

Using AI and Advisory Services

AI tools enhance risk monitoring by identifying patterns that manual analysis might overlook - such as recurring bottlenecks or declining code quality trends. Comparing Monitoring Methods: Manual, Automated, and AI-Powered

When it comes to risk monitoring, the choice between manual, automated, and AI-powered methods depends on factors like team size, project complexity, and budget. Each approach has its strengths and weaknesses, which can influence how efficiently your team identifies and addresses risks.

Manual monitoring relies heavily on human effort, involving regular reviews and observations. While it’s straightforward and budget-friendly, this method often falls short in catching critical risks between review cycles, leading to delays and potentially expensive fixes.

Automated systems step things up by providing continuous tracking and instant alerts when preset thresholds are crossed. They’re great for spotting straightforward issues like budget overruns or missed deadlines. However, their rule-based nature means they might overlook more nuanced risks that require human judgment.

AI-powered solutions take monitoring to the next level with predictive analytics that can foresee risks before they escalate. Here’s a table that breaks down the key aspects of each method:

Monitoring Methods Comparison Table

Monitoring Method Features Benefits Drawbacks Best Use Cases
Manual Human observation, periodic reviews, manual reporting Affordable, simple to implement, flexible Slow response, risk of oversight, time-intensive Small teams, low-risk projects
Automated Continuous tracking, automated alerts, tool integration Fast, consistent, reduces manual effort Limited to predefined rules, setup required Medium to large teams, moderate-risk projects
AI-Powered Predictive analytics, pattern recognition, proactive insights Anticipates risks, delivers actionable insights, adapts to trends Higher upfront cost, data-heavy, complex Large teams, high-risk or complex projects

Your team’s needs and resources will ultimately guide your choice. Manual monitoring is low-cost but labor-intensive, making it suitable for smaller teams or simpler projects. Automated systems strike a balance, offering efficiency with moderate setup and investment. AI-powered solutions require a larger initial commitment but provide unmatched foresight and adaptability, especially for complex environments.

For teams navigating regulatory compliance, these differences become even more critical. Manual methods may struggle to keep up with evolving rules, increasing the risk of non-compliance. Automated systems help by generating timely reports and maintaining audit trails. Meanwhile, AI-powered tools can adapt to regulatory changes, flag risks in real time, and even automate compliance reporting, making them a powerful ally in high-stakes industries.
